Drainage Engineer II Parsons is looking for a talented Drainage Engineer II to join our team full‑time and support large transformative transportation projects across the nation. Locations Alabama Georgia North Carolina Virginia Indiana Project Overview Help deliver design for projects that have a construction value greater than $1 billion to enhance mobility, safety, and reliability for communities. The position is hybrid and requires the selected candidate to be centrally located to one of our Parsons offices. Key Projects Gordie Howe Bridge, Detroit, MI Clear Path projects, Indianapolis, IN Brent Spence project, Cincinnati, OH SR 400 project, Atlanta, GA What You’ll Be Doing Supporting hydrologic and hydraulic analysis and design of roadway drainage systems, including ditches, storm sewers, culverts, and cross drainage structures along high‑profile interstate corridors. Preparing and reviewing drainage reports, calculations, and design documentation in accordance with state DOT, FHWA, and applicable federal and state standards. Developing and refining drainage layouts, plans, profiles, and details within a multidisciplinary team environment. Evaluating stormwater management and best‑management practices (BMPs) to support environmental compliance and NEPA commitments. Assisting with responses to review comments from state DOTs, FHWA, and other stakeholders. Supporting quantity development, cost estimates, and design criteria documentation for drainage elements. Participating in internal and external coordination meetings to inform design decisions for complex, multi‑segment interstate improvements. Working in a hybrid capacity, collaborating in person with team members from a Parsons office while also leveraging remote work flexibility. Required Skills You’ll Bring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ering or a related discipline, or equivalent experience. 5+ years of progressive experience in roadway/highway drainage design, hydrology, and hydraulics for transportation projects. Working knowledge of Bentley software products including MicroStation, Open Roads Designer (Drainage Module), ProjectWise, and PondPak. Experience with standard H&H software tools such as FHWA HY‑8 Culvert Analysis & Design, FHWA Hydraulic Toolbox, HEC‑HMS, HEC‑RAS, and storm sewer modeling tools. Demonstrated experience applying state DOT and/or FHWA drainage design standards, criteria, and manuals on transportation infrastructure projects. Professional Engineer (PE) licensure or the ability to obtain it in the near term. Ability to work in a hybrid model and be centrally located to a Parsons office for in‑person collaboration with the project team. Desired Skills You’ll Bring Experience delivering drainage design on interstate, managed lanes, or large corridor projects, ideally in a fast‑growing urban or suburban environment. Familiarity with state DOT standards, procedures, and plan preparation requirements and/or prior experience on state DOT projects. Experience working in multidisciplinary teams on complex, schedule‑driven programs, including P3 or design‑build projects. Working knowledge of stormwater management, erosion and sediment control, and environmental permitting considerations that support NEPA and FHWA requirements. Strong communication skills and the desire to grow your career on a high‑visibility, nationally significant transportation program that directly benefits the communities we serve.
